Nigeria Governors' Forum Urges Restraint as Plateau Violence Shatters Fragile Peace
The Nigeria Governors' Forum (NGF) has issued a urgent appeal for calm following fresh outbreaks of violence in Plateau State, which have reportedly resulted in multiple fatalities and injuries.
In a statement on Wednesday, the NGF expressed profound sorrow over the incidents, extending condolences to the Plateau State government, affected communities, and families of victims.
The forum lamented the resurgence of bloodshed in a region that had recently enjoyed sustained peace-a achievement attributed to collaborative efforts between authorities, traditional leaders, and civic stakeholders.
"We call on community and religious leaders to rally behind His Excellency Governor Caleb Mutfwang to douse tension, reconcile minds, and build sustainable peace in Plateau. We call on everyone to understand that the souls already lost are not just numbers; they are the bread winners, hopes, and pride of many families. We call for immediate cessation of violence of any kind against fellow members of the human community," according to the NGF Chairman AbdulRahman AbdulRazaq.
"We pray for the repose of the souls of the victims and wish those injured speedy recovery, while everyone embraces dialogue and peace."
